JOB OPENING: Live-in Resident Tutor for A Better Chance / Strath Haven program in Swarthmore, PA. Caring, mature individual to share tutoring and academic counseling for 8 talented, minority high school students during the school year. Room and board provided. Housing is available year round. Communication, problem solving, and mentoring skills important.
